BIP39,Mnemonic Code Converter Secrets

Have you ever ever wondered how your Bitcoin wallet seed text (mnemonic words) guard use of your wallet funds and what can make these kinds of setup safe ?

“hansi” has left an incredibly risky website tip, that falls back again to depending on human memory. tend not to rely on that you'll be ready to bear in mind you’ve manually added +10 to every little thing.

An additional idea that more simplified the backup with the wallet seed was proposed in BIP-39 by Marek Palatinus, Pavol Rusnak, Aaron Voisine and Sean Bowe. BIP-39 explained a method to encode a random listing of bytes (a seed) as a fairly easy to keep in mind/write down list of words. as compared to raw binary or hexadecimal representations with the seed (which still required electronic gadgets to store it) aquiring a human-readable representation enabled significantly better managing on the seed by human beings.

I took the index with the phrases, transformed the selection to binary, extra three zeros, calculated the sha256 digest, took the primary part of the hexadecimal to transform it to binary, included 3 zeros to the eight digits from the binary and bought 00000010011 which interprets to 19 in decimal.

In no function shall the authors or copyright holders be answerable for any claim, damages or other legal responsibility, no matter if in an motion of deal, tort or or else, arising from, away from or in reference to the software program or perhaps the use or other dealings within the application.

This can make it a lot more challenging for an attacker to accessibility the wallet, as they would wish the two the initial seed phrase as well as the passphrase to do so.

Use personal keys at brainwallet.org, but watch out - it could be simple to make faults if you do not know Whatever you're undertaking Offline Usage

as an alternative to storing entropy, retail outlet the mnemonic created with the entropy. Steganography might be advantageous when storing the mnemonic. The random mnemonic generator on this site takes advantage of a cryptographically protected random number generator. The built-in random generator can usually be dependable much more than your own instinct about randomness. If cryptographic randomness isn't out there with your browser, this website page will clearly show a warning and the generate button will not operate. In that scenario you may perhaps opt to use your own source of entropy. You're not a superb source of entropy. License

The BIP39 passphrase is an extra layer of stability that could be included into the mnemonic phrase. whenever a passphrase is additional, it's coupled with the initial seed phrase to create a new, one of a kind private important.

This commit will not belong to any branch on this repository, and should belong to your fork beyond the repository.

Entropy is an advanced function. Your mnemonic may be insecure if this aspect is applied improperly. Read much more Entropy

sentence could possibly be penned on paper or spoken in excess of the telephone. This guidebook is meant to become a way to transport Laptop or computer-created randomness with

This commit will not belong to any branch on this repository, and may belong to a fork beyond the repository.

utilize the joined words and phrases being a mnemonic sentence. The following table describes the relation among the Preliminary entropy

you are able to enter an current BIP39 mnemonic, or make a different random a person. Typing your very own twelve phrases will most likely not operate how you hope, since the phrases demand a certain composition (the last word is often a checksum).

With time Bitcoin builders came up with better ways to backup non-public keys. among the Thoughts proposed by Pieter Wuille in 2012 in BIP-32 and afterwards commonly adopted was called “Hierarchical Deterministic Wallets”. It explained a way to create a limiteless range of personal and general public keys in a very deterministic fashion these that supplied a similar seed (a random list of bytes of certain length) precisely the same listing of keys might be created. This solved the condition of getting to backup a listing of personal keys each and every a hundred transactions. using a backup of an individual seed was adequate to take care of the backup of all of the personal/general public keys 1 would ever will need.

Leave a Reply

Your email address will not be published. Required fields are marked *